United Cerebral Palsy of Georgia is seeking a Client Accountant based in Sunderland with hybrid working options. The role involves managing client portfolios, preparing financial statements, and providing financial advice.
The ideal candidate will have a minimum of five years of experience in UK-based accountancy practices and qualifications like ACCA, ACA, or CIMA.
Benefits include a competitive salary, flexible hours, and opportunities for professional development.
